Confirmed users
1,136
edits
LesOrchard (talk | contribs) No edit summary |
(Adding instructions to edit another sandbox and grant others permissions) |
||
(8 intermediate revisions by 3 users not shown) | |||
Line 2: | Line 2: | ||
* accepting suggested updates to plugin releases from anonymous users; | * accepting suggested updates to plugin releases from anonymous users; | ||
* review and acceptance of | * review and acceptance of suggested updates by users with "editor" access and above; | ||
* allowing editing of plugin releases in personal sandboxes for any registered user; | * allowing editing of plugin releases in personal sandboxes for any registered user; | ||
* reviewing and deploying plugin releases in sandboxes by users with "editor" access and above; | * reviewing and deploying plugin releases in sandboxes by users with "editor" access and above; | ||
* '''Sandbox changes are never cached''' | |||
* '''Updates to live plugins will appear after 1 hour''' (results are cached for 3600 seconds) | |||
This page offers some more details on how this works. | This page offers some more details on how this works. | ||
__TOC__ | __TOC__ | ||
== How to get started editing plugin data == | |||
# Sign up for an account; verify your email address; log in. | |||
# Find the plugin you want to edit, click the plugin name to view its details. | |||
#* You can use the search box at the top of the page to find plugins. | |||
#* Or browse known plugins via the tabs By Name / Application / OS / MIME Type | |||
# On the plugin details page, click "Copy to Sandbox" to copy the plugin data to your sandbox. | |||
# In your list of sandbox plugins, click "edit" to begin editing your private copy of the plugin data. | |||
# When finished editing, click the "Save Now" button at the top of the page. | |||
# Click the "Plugin details" link to return to the plugin details page. | |||
# Click "Request approval" to request review of your changes from a directory editor. | |||
#* If your account is flagged as trusted for this plugin, you may be able to click "Push live" to deploy your changes directly from the sandbox. | |||
#* If you are the author of or a representative of the vendor for a plugin, and would like to become a trusted editor for a plugin: | |||
#** Sign up, log in, and copy one or more plugins to your sandbox as described above. | |||
#*** If your plugin is not yet in the directory, you'll need to create it as a new plugin in your sandbox. | |||
#** Send email to lorchard@mozilla.com and include the following in your message: | |||
#*** your full name; | |||
#*** login name; | |||
#*** phone number; | |||
#*** a short message describing your relationship to the plugins in your sandbox. | |||
#** You may receive a phone call or further correspondence to manually verify your claim to the plugin. | |||
== Access levels == | == Access levels == | ||
Line 67: | Line 91: | ||
== Trusted users == | == Trusted users == | ||
Trusted users are assigned editor level access to | Trusted users are assigned editor level access to individual plugins, including their live versions and all copies in sandboxes. This is most useful for vendors, giving them self-service access to their own plugins. | ||
most useful for vendors, giving them self-service access to their own plugins. | |||
Editors can add a user as trusted to a plugin from a copy of the plugin in that user's sandbox. A trusted user cannot add additional users as trusted. | |||
== Edit another user's sandbox == | |||
# Login as a user with enough priveleges | |||
# Click Sandbox Tab | |||
# Edit url from {my username} to {their username} | |||
Example: | |||
http://plugins.stage.mozilla.com/en-us/profiles/user_with_admin/plugins | |||
becomes | |||
http://plugins.stage.mozilla.com/en-us/profiles/jane_doe/plugins | |||
== Granting another user privileges == | |||
Ad admin may change the role of another user. | |||
# Login as a user that has the admin role | |||
# Got to Settings > Edit profile Details | |||
# Edit the url from {my username} to {their username} | |||
# Update role and save | |||
Example: | |||
http://plugins.stage.mozilla.com/en-us/profiles/user_with_admin/settings/basics/details | |||
becomes | |||
http://plugins.stage.mozilla.com/en-us/profiles/jane_doe/settings/basics/details |